Interpublic Group (IPG) Gains But Lags Market: What You Should Know

IPG

Interpublic Group (IPG - Free Report) closed at $40.59 in the latest trading session, marking a +1.12% move from the prior day. The stock lagged the S&P 500's daily gain of 1.22%. Meanwhile, the Dow gained 1.26%, and the Nasdaq, a tech-heavy index, added 4.63%.

Heading into today, shares of the marketing and advertising company had gained 8.19% over the past month, outpacing the Business Services sector's gain of 5.76% and the S&P 500's gain of 6.22% in that time.

Wall Street will be looking for positivity from Interpublic Group as it approaches its next earnings report date. In that report, analysts expect Interpublic Group to post earnings of $0.61 per share. This would mark a year-over-year decline of 3.17%. Meanwhile, our latest consensus estimate is calling for revenue of $2.28 billion, down 3.95% from the prior-year quarter.

IPG's full-year Zacks Consensus Estimates are calling for earnings of $2.96 per share and revenue of $9.38 billion. These results would represent year-over-year changes of +7.64% and -0.7%, respectively.

In terms of valuation, Interpublic Group is currently trading at a Forward P/E ratio of 13.58. For comparison, its industry has an average Forward P/E of 12.46, which means Interpublic Group is trading at a premium to the group.

It is also worth noting that IPG currently has a PEG ratio of 1.69. The PEG ratio is similar to the widely-used P/E ratio, but this metric also takes the company's expected earnings growth rate into account. Advertising and Marketing stocks are, on average, holding a PEG ratio of 1.75 based on yesterday's closing prices.

The Advertising and Marketing industry is part of the Business Services sector. This group has a Zacks Industry Rank of 178, putting it in the bottom 30% of all 250+ industries.
